MapQueryExecution

public class MapQueryExecution implements QueryExecution<List<Enrollment>>

The MapQueryExecution class prepares a custom MDS query. The query should return only these enrollments, that have got a given key-value entry in their metadata.

See also: org.motechproject.scheduletracking.domain.Enrollment

Constructors

MapQueryExecution

public MapQueryExecution(String key, String value)

Methods

execute

public List<Enrollment> execute(Query query, InstanceSecurityRestriction instanceSecurityRestriction)